The Propane Market at a Glance (2026)
Feedstock dynamics, seasonal demand, and price formation
The propane market in 2026 operates at the intersection of natural gas liquids supply growth, petrochemical feedstock demand, and highly seasonal consumption patterns. Propane supply is closely linked to natural gas processing and refinery operations, making availability sensitive to upstream production levels and midstream capacity. Demand remains bifurcated between energy uses such as residential heating, agriculture, and off-grid power, and non-fuel applications including petrochemical cracking and industrial processes.
Price formation reflects this duality. Winter heating demand drives short-term volatility, while petrochemical consumption anchors baseline offtake in regions with established propane dehydrogenation capacity. Export flows play a decisive role, particularly from North America to Asia-Pacific and Latin America, where propane competes with alternative feedstocks based on relative pricing and logistics.
In 2025, U.S. Energy Information Administration reported continued expansion of propane export capacity along the U.S. Gulf Coast, reinforcing the country’s role as a key swing supplier to global markets.
Petrochemical pull and infrastructure alignment
Petrochemical demand has become a structural pillar for the global propane market. Propane dehydrogenation units convert propane into propylene for downstream plastics and chemical production, creating steady, non-seasonal demand. This has altered infrastructure planning, with storage, refrigeration, and shipping capacity increasingly optimized for year-round export rather than domestic peak shaving alone.
Infrastructure alignment is critical. Terminals, caverns, and marine loading facilities must accommodate large-volume, temperature-controlled handling. Constraints in any segment can tighten regional markets despite adequate upstream supply. Market participants therefore assess propane not only as a commodity but as a logistics-dependent energy product.
In 2025, Enterprise Products Partners completed upgrades to propane export and refrigeration infrastructure on the U.S. Gulf Coast, improving loading efficiency and throughput for international shipments.
Propionaldehyde Market, 2026
Feedstock linkage, process economics, and downstream pull
The propionaldehyde market in 2026 is structurally shaped by its tight integration with upstream petrochemical feedstocks and its role as an intermediate in value-added chemical chains. Propionaldehyde is primarily produced via hydroformylation of ethylene, directly linking its supply economics to ethylene availability, synthesis gas pricing, and plant-level operating efficiency. As crackers and integrated petrochemical complexes optimize product slates, propionaldehyde production is increasingly evaluated on co-product optimization rather than standalone margins.
Demand is anchored in downstream consumption for propionic acid, n-propanol, and specialty intermediates used in pharmaceuticals, agrochemicals, resins, and flavors. Buyers emphasize consistency of purity and trace impurity control, particularly for pharmaceutical and food-related applications, where qualification cycles are long and supplier switching is costly. This favors producers with integrated production, in-house hydrogen management, and robust analytical controls.
In 2025, BASF announced optimization upgrades at a European oxo-alcohols and aldehydes complex, improving operational efficiency and flexibility across propionaldehyde and derivative streams.
Regionalization, logistics constraints, and supply security
The global propionaldehyde market is increasingly regionalized due to transport constraints and hazardous material handling requirements. Limited long-distance shipment economics mean most supply is consumed near production hubs in Europe, East Asia, and parts of North America. This regionalization amplifies the importance of local capacity reliability and planned maintenance coordination.
Asia-Pacific continues to attract downstream investment in propionic acid and agrochemical manufacturing, reinforcing regional demand for propionaldehyde. However, new capacity decisions remain cautious due to capital intensity and environmental compliance requirements. Producers focus on debottlenecking existing units rather than greenfield construction, prioritizing uptime and yield improvement.
In 2025, Oxea confirmed completion of a capacity optimization program at its German site, enhancing propionaldehyde availability for captive and merchant downstream applications.

UK- Post-Brexit Divergence and Specialized Clusters
The United Kingdom chemical industry in 2026 is shaped by divergent structural forces combining cost pressure with specialization-driven resilience. European natural gas prices remain structurally around 3.5× higher than U.S. levels, constraining energy-intensive bulk chemical economics and accelerating a pivot toward higher-value specialty chemicals, performance materials, and formulation-led production. Industry restructuring across the region is evident, with chemical plant closures in Europe increasing sixfold since 2022, according to Cefic, reinforcing the UK sector’s move away from commodity exposure toward efficiency-focused, technology-enabled operations. At the same time, logistics capacity is expanding, with the UK chemical logistics market growing at roughly 5% annually to reach about $8 billion in 2026, strengthening the country’s role as a storage, distribution, and re-export hub for specialty and regulated chemical flows.
